Understanding Fluorescent Bulb Grow Lights
Fluorescent grow lights use electricity to excite mercury vapor inside the bulb, producing ultraviolet light that excites a phosphor coating to emit visible light. They’re popular because they are energy-efficient, produce less heat, and offer a full spectrum that’s beneficial for plant growth. When I switched to fluorescent bulbs, I noticed my seedlings were healthier compared to regular household bulbs.
Types of Fluorescent Bulbs
There are mainly two types I considered:
- T5 Bulbs: These are slim, high-output tubes that provide intense light with good energy efficiency. I found them great for small to medium-sized setups.
- T8 Bulbs: Slightly thicker and less intense than T5, these are budget-friendly and work well for low-light plants.
Depending on your space and plant type, choosing between T5 and T8 can make a big difference.
Light Spectrum and Color Temperature
Plants need different light spectrums during various growth stages. For example, blue light encourages vegetative growth, while red light supports flowering. I looked for bulbs labeled “full spectrum” or ones specifying a balanced color temperature around 4000K to 6500K to cover most needs. If you want to focus on seedlings or leafy greens, bulbs with higher blue light are ideal.
Wattage and Coverage Area
The wattage affects how much light your plants receive. I recommend calculating your grow space and choosing bulbs that provide sufficient coverage. For instance, a 4-foot T5 bulb at 54 watts can cover about 2 square feet effectively. If you have a larger area, you’ll need multiple bulbs or fixtures.
Fixture Compatibility and Installation
I made sure the bulbs I bought fit my existing fixtures or came with easy-to-install setups. Some fluorescent grow lights come as complete kits with reflectors and hanging hardware, which simplifies the installation process. Checking for compatibility saved me from extra expenses later.
Heat Output and Energy Efficiency
One of the reasons I prefer fluorescent bulbs is their low heat output. This reduces the risk of burning plants and lowers cooling costs. They also consume less electricity compared to incandescent bulbs, which helped me keep my energy bills in check.
Longevity and Replacement Cost
Fluorescent bulbs typically last between 7,000 to 20,000 hours. When shopping, I looked at the estimated lifespan and factored in replacement costs. Buying bulbs with longer life spans might cost more upfront but saved me money over time.
